111god What Nagad Quickload Does on 111god

What Nagad Quickload Does on 111god

Nagad Quickload is the deposit path built around Bangladesh's Nagad mobile wallet. At the cashier, you select Nagad Quickload, enter the amount, and the screen shows a Nagad account number to send from your own Nagad app. Confirm with your Nagad PIN and the funds land in your 111god balance. No card details, no bank form. The flow suits both the Nagad

app and the USSD shortcode if your data drops. Once credited, your balance is live across all sections — live casino tables like Baccarat Jungle, crash titles like Crash Zap, and the sportsbook where cricket markets run during BPL and international fixtures.

Nagad Quickload Terms You Should Know

Short definitions for the terms that come up when you use Nagad Quickload on 111god. These cover the deposit flow, account matching and how credits work once your balance lands.

What is a Nagad transaction ID?

A unique reference code Nagad generates each time you send money. It confirms the transfer happened and is the key piece of information support needs when tracing a deposit.

What does 'balance pending' mean after a Nagad deposit?

Pending means the Nagad payment signal has been received but automatic matching is still running. It usually clears within minutes; if not, share the transaction ID with support.

What is wallet verification on 111god?

A check that confirms the Nagad number used for withdrawal matches the registered number on your 111god account. This step is required before any Nagad payout is processed.

What is the Nagad USSD method?

A way to send Nagad payments using a shortcode on your phone's dialler instead of the app. Useful when mobile data is unavailable; the transfer and reference work the same way.

What does 'deposit limit' refer to in Nagad Quickload context?

The minimum and maximum Nagad amounts accepted per transaction on 111god. Amounts outside this range are held for review rather than credited automatically to your balance.

What is account name matching for Nagad withdrawals?

A security rule requiring that the name on your 111god account matches the registered name on your Nagad wallet before a withdrawal to that wallet number is approved.
